  • wmpkc32.exe and 0xC00D1199 error code when I start Windows Media Player

    Original title: wmpkc32.exe

    I run Windows XP.and my PC shows 0xC00D1199 and wmpkc.exe at different times or places. Are these interdependent? This happens when I want to launch Windows Media Player.

    Hello

    -Did you change your computer, after which the question began?
    -What version of Windows Media Player do you use?
    -Does the problem occur when you try to read a particular file or type when you launch Windows Media Player?

    wmpkc32.exe process belongs to malware and may violate your privacy. Please, scan your computer and remove potential threats using the Microsoft Safety Scanner.

    Note: You may lose the infected all data by eliminating malware.

    0xC00D1199: cannot play the file

    Windows Media Player cannot play the file because:

    1) you try to play a file that is NOT supported by the player.

    2) you try to play a file that the player does not support, but the file was compressed by using a codec that is NOT supported by the player.

    3) the file type is supported, but you try to play in a way that is not supported by the player. For example, you may have attempted to drag a DVD file with a .vob to DVD to Windows Media Player icon.

    I would recommend look you at this article and check if you play the file meets the criteria.
    http://support.Microsoft.com/kb/316992

  • My music files have changed in WMA format in Windows Media Player, and now my MP3 player won't play them.

    My music files have changed in wma format in windows media player, and now my mp3 player won't play them.  can anyone help please.

    original title: Media Player

    Download and install WMA to MP3 Converter, then install it, you can get it here... http://www.WMA-MP3.org/

    Then select all the WMA files you want to convert, and then convert them to the MP3 Format.
    The reason why they are WMA is because when you ripped the files on the disc to your pc, by default, Windows Media Player is configured to save in the Windows Media Audio (WMA) Format.
    This default can be changed by opening Media Player and click on Tools > Options
    Then select the Rip music tab
    Format: select MP3 from the drop-down list.
    Click apply and OK.
    Now the next time you rip a CD on your drive hard it will be automatically saved as an MP3 file.

  • How to make Windows Media Player and Real Player STOP my each image stored in MS Paint - loading Vista

    More specifically, when I open Windows Media Player or Real Player to view the photos uploaded from my cameras, players are full of 2,000

    images, I stored in MS Paint.  I need these images in MS Paint for reference material for my work.  They are all the print screen shots pasted in MS Paint.

    What I want, it's for Real Player and Windows Media Player to be used only to store the photos from my camera.  I don't want these other 2,000 images in there, because they make it very difficult to manage all 2,000 of them when looking to find photos of the camera that are much more limited.

    So, basically, I don't want media players store these images of MS Paint.  And I hope that I do not need to delete one by one or in boots.  And I don't want to accidentally remove it from my computer.  I just keep them in the painting.     Please tell us how to proceed, if possible.

    Media Player is not all image acquisition to import videos from cameras.

    But let me clarify: Media Player also does not maintain a library index more (this is bad for performance).  When you browse through your photo library by clicking on the links on the left side of the media player, it's just browsing through files as if you open the window of your file and you click on the image on the left side of the library.  The two are different programs, but they both go through the same places as a folder view, so there is no worry about the index of the media player clog, because it is not a plus.

    Example:

    Media Player does not index more, it uses just the file system.  If you right click and select properties of the picture library, this is where you control the locations it reflects in its scope.  It is not a folder (nothing can be stored "in"a library".  The circled "3 locations" is another way to access the same.
